Regular Season Round 139: Indiana P. - Chicago B. 115-108 OT

Date: March 18, 2011
Tyler Hansbrough had 29 points and 12 rebounds to help the Indiana Pacers beat Chicago 115-108 in overtime on Friday night, snapping the Bulls' eight-game winning streak. Danny Granger scored 19 points and Darren Collison added 17 for the Pacers, who have won three of four. Derrick Rose tied a career high with 42 points for the Bulls. He scored 19 in the fourth quarter and made three free throws with 1.2 seconds left to force overtime. Luol Deng added 21 points for the Bulls. Chicago entered the game with the best record in the Eastern Conference, and could have been the first team in the East to win 50 games. Courtesy www.sfgate.com
